I have DASSIDirect running on a PC that has InTouch 9.5 loaded on it. We have converted an old InTouch app and corrected the tag references.
I have a VAT table running on the Step-7 software forcing values into the PLCs I am testing with. These values are updating correctly on the InTouch computer (when using wwclient to check).
When we run InTouch, however, the values we get back are wrong. After some digging, we found that it was trying to read a string from the PLC as a number instead of converting the HEX that is stored in the PLC into the proper floating point format.
Does anybody know any way to get InTouch to display the data correctly using DASSIDirect?
Our old version of InTouch, using OPCLINK and Simatic Net connects and displays this data correctly.
Is this a limitation of the Wonderware DASSIDirect program?
